The Concept of OnlyFans and Its Significance
Launched in 2016, OnlyFans offers creators a platform to share content in exchange for subscription fees. The platform is primarily known for adult content, but it also hosts creators from various fields, including fitness, cooking, and music, appealing to diverse audiences. This versatility allows creators to curate a loyal subscriber base that is willing to pay for exclusive content.
However, the popularity of OnlyFans has created a paradoxical situation where the nature of exclusivity is constantly threatened by onlyfans leaks. Such leaks, often facilitated by hacking or sharing links among subscribers, compromise the financial viability of creators who depend on highly curated and exclusive content to generate income.
As such, understanding how the leaks disrupt the ecosystem is crucial for evaluating the platform’s role in content monetization. By analyzing how these leaks influence creators’ revenue and audiences’ trust, we can better articulate the implications of these breaches on both digital privacy and the contemporary economy.

Protecting Content in a High-Risk Environment
In light of increasing leaks, content creators must explore various protective measures to safeguard their work. This includes using advanced digital rights management tools that can help deter unauthorized use of their content. Additionally, fostering a community of engaged subscribers—who value privacy—can be crucial in maintaining a sense of loyalty and trust.
Furthermore, integrating security protocols into digital content distribution creates an added layer of safety. Filming content with watermarking, setting strict terms for content usage, and being transparent about privacy policies can enhance subscriber engagement while simultaneously acting as a deterrent against leaks. As digital content creation matures, understanding the importance of content protection becomes integral to long-term success.
